Opening Overs clearly indicated that the contest was pretty even, (when Sreesanth took 2 early wickets) based on the "Resource Clock", and the Middle Overs clearly indicated that Delhi Daredevils had held their own and were slightly ahead of the Resource Clock, opening up the possibility of a win.
In the End-Game Delhi Daredevils maintained the momentum and managed their "Batting Resources" very well, and won the match in the last over.
Gambhir's knock of 72 in 54 balls was the highlight of the chase and was instrumental in setting up the Delhi win.
Delhi Daredevils were ahead of the Resource Clock Index for 12 overs and were behind in the remaining 8 overs.
